About

After the end of his contract with Edison, the period covered in Volume 5 (8111408), Rachmaninov signed for Victor in April 1920 and recorded for the company for the rest of his life. Victor was keen to record their star pianist in his own compositions, as well as short works by Chopin and popular encore pieces. This volume also contains the very rare test pressing of Le Cygne in Alexander Siloti’s transcription, and the premiere release first take of Rachmaninov’s Piano Concerto no.2 first movement, recorded acoustically in 1924.
